Transaction dfbe8f4a4e2aaef92025d37b3b5a914728c64390039f810c3f50b39ac48cce2a

block
e34300d597b308c498e048d9e537e53e182f20ffe252a0bb8a91e7c7e6ddac36

1 Input

35 Outputs